site stats

Deal with missing values python

WebMay 19, 2015 · More on scikit-learn and XGBoost. As mentioned in this article, scikit-learn's decision trees and KNN algorithms are not robust enough to work with missing values. If imputation doesn't make sense, don't do it. Consider situtations when … WebApr 5, 2024 · None: None is a Python singleton object that is often used for missing data in Python code. NaN : NaN (an acronym for Not a Number), is a special floating-point …

Dealing with Missing Values in Python - Knoldus Blogs

WebDec 16, 2024 · Generally, missing values are denoted by NaN, null, or None. The dataset’s data structure can be improved by removing errors, duplication, corrupted items, and … Webprint(dataset.isnull().sum()) Running the example prints the number of missing values in each column. We can see that the columns 1:5 have the same number of missing values as zero values identified above. This … border force strike gatwick https://kusholitourstravels.com

Principal Component Analysis with Missing Data - Medium

WebPython Pandas - Missing Data. Missing data is always a problem in real life scenarios. Areas like machine learning and data mining face severe issues in the accuracy of their … WebIn this video, we're going to discuss how to handle missing values in Pandas. In Pandas DataFrame sometimes many datasets simply arrive with missing data, ei... Webii) Impute ‘Gender’ by Mode. Since ‘Gender’ is a categorical variable, we shall use Mode to impute the missing variables. In the given dataset, the Mode for the variable ‘Gender’ is ‘Male’ since it’s frequency is the highest. All the missing data points for ‘Gender’ will be labeled as ‘Male’. border force strike action 2

Handling Missing Data in Python: Causes and Solutions

Category:Dealing with Missing Values in Python - Knoldus Blogs

Tags:Deal with missing values python

Deal with missing values python

Working with Missing Data in Pandas - GeeksforGeeks

WebOct 5, 2024 · From our previous examples, we know that Pandas will detect the empty cell in row seven as a missing value. Let’s confirm with some code. # Looking at the OWN_OCCUPIED column print df['OWN_OCCUPIED'] print df['OWN_OCCUPIED'].isnull() # Looking at the ST_NUM column Out: 0 Y 1 N 2 N 3 12 4 Y 5 Y 6 NaN 7 Y 8 Y Out: 0 … WebNov 10, 2024 · How to check for missing values; Different methods to handle missing values; Real life data sets often contain missing values. There is no single universally acceptable method to handle missing values. It is often left to the judgement of the data scientist to whether drop the missing values or to impute them.

Deal with missing values python

Did you know?

WebMar 15, 2024 · Consider we are having data of time series as follows: (on x axis= number of days, y = Quantity) pdDataFrame.set_index ('Dates') ['QUANTITY'].plot (figsize = (16,6)) We can see there is some NaN data in time series. % of nan = 19.400% of total data. Now we want to impute null/nan values. I will try to show you o/p of interpolate and filna ... WebFeb 25, 2016 · import numpy as np from sklearn.cluster import KMeans def kmeans_missing (X, n_clusters, max_iter=10): """Perform K-Means clustering on data with missing values. Args: X: An [n_samples, n_features] array of data to cluster. n_clusters: Number of clusters to form. max_iter: Maximum number of EM iterations to …

WebMay 29, 2024 · There is no specific rule for dealing with missing data. However here are some things you may want to consider: 1. If the data for a column has over 70% missing … WebOct 14, 2024 · As the number of hoarded books increases, so does the percentage of missing values from this survey question. The problem with this one is that because the value missing is dependent on the value itself, we have a very difficult time deriving the rate it is missing. Practical Exploration and Visualization in Python. When dealing with …

WebAug 24, 2024 · Essentially, with the dropna method, you can choose to drop rows or columns that contain missing values, like NaN. To modify the data frame, you have to … WebReplacing missing values using median/mode. Missing values treatment is done separately for each column in data. If the column is continuous, then its missing values …

Web1. Missing values. The sklearn implementation of RandomForest does not handle missing values internally without clear instructions/added code. So while remedies (e.g. missing value imputation, etc.) are readily available within sklearn you DO have to deal with missing values before training the model.

WebApr 12, 2024 · Dealing with date features in data science projects can be challenging. Different formats, missing values, and various types of time-based information can make it difficult to create an intuitive and effective pipeline. This article presents a step-by-step guide to creating a Python function that simplifies date feature engineering in a DataFrame. hauppauge education foundationborder force strikes february 2023Web6.4.2. Univariate feature imputation ¶. The SimpleImputer class provides basic strategies for imputing missing values. Missing values can be imputed with a provided constant value, or using the statistics (mean, median or most frequent) of each column in which the missing values are located. This class also allows for different missing values ... hauppauge educational and vocational buildingWebAug 24, 2024 · Essentially, with the dropna method, you can choose to drop rows or columns that contain missing values, like NaN. To modify the data frame, you have to set the parameter “inplace” equal to true. df.dropna (subset = ["LoanAmount"], axis=0,inplace=True) “Inplace=True” just writes the result back into the data frame. hauppauge editing motionWebHey there! Dealing with missing values is a crucial step in data science and machine learning projects. These values can be caused by various sources like… border force strike whenWebJan 30, 2024 · There isn't always one best way to fill missing values in fact. Here are some methods used in python to fill values of time series.missing-values-in-time-series-in-python. Filling missing values a.k.a imputation is a well-studied topic in computer science and statistics. Previously, we used to impute data with mean values regardless of data … hauppauge distribution of property attorneyWebNov 5, 2024 · Python Backend Development with Django(Live) Machine Learning and Data Science. Complete Data Science Program(Live) Mastering Data Analytics; New Courses. Python Backend Development with Django(Live) Android App Development with Kotlin(Live) DevOps Engineering - Planning to Production; School Courses. CBSE Class … border force strike heathrow airport